Senior Escrow Assistant – Santa Cruz, CA (Onsite)

At First American Title, we don’t just close transactions – we help create certainty and confidence for our clients at every stage of the real estate process.

What You’ll Do

Provide comprehensive administrative and operational support to Escrow Officers

Prepare and review closing documents, including settlement statements, closing disclosures, assignments, and specialized transaction documents (e.g., mobile homes, wraps)

Manage escrow files from open to close—ensuring accuracy, completeness, and compliance

Monitor pipelines, track key milestones, and proactively follow up to keep transactions on schedule

Serve as a point of contact for clients and partners, responding to inquiries and resolving issues with professionalism and efficiency

Coordinate and communicate with buyers, sellers, agents, lenders, and internal teams

Maintain organized records, reports, and transaction documentation

Provide guidance and mentorship to junior team members as needed

Support customer service efforts and contribute to business development initiatives
